Php 如何在资源/视图目录Laravel中创建文件
我使用的是Laravel5.0,如果不是这样,我会尝试创建一个视图Php 如何在资源/视图目录Laravel中创建文件,php,laravel-5,Php,Laravel 5,我使用的是Laravel5.0,如果不是这样,我会尝试创建一个视图 if (view()->exists($moduleName.$getCategoryNameToLowerCase)) { //if exist return the view return view($moduleName.$getCategoryNameToLowerCase); } else{ //else create a view an
if (view()->exists($moduleName.$getCategoryNameToLowerCase))
{
//if exist return the view
return view($moduleName.$getCategoryNameToLowerCase);
}
else{
//else create a view and return it;
fopen( app_path('../resources/','views/'.$moduleName .'.'. $getCategoryNameToLowerCase . '.blade.php' ), 'w');
return view($moduleName.$getCategoryNameToLowerCase);
}
但我不知道为什么我仍然无法返回一个文件夹来访问资源文件夹,它仍然这样说
fopen(C:\xampp\htdocs\foobar\app/../resources/): failed to open stream: No such file or directory
为什么要使用
app\u path
,您可以使用base\u path
我认为您应该将其设置为绝对路径,而不是解析
。
我该怎么做?有什么想法吗?谢谢,这很有用。